Transaction cd95329ce115e49be4566aabb389502fa4f3a8a5615e1c60fb1d228ac1249377
1 Input
1 Output
-
cd95329ce115e49be4566aabb389502fa4f3a8a5615e1c60fb1d228ac1249377:0
- value
- 3134000
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1c4ed512521b93af46f38bf4cead48c35e1b417
- address
- bc1q68zw65f9yxun4ar08zl5e6k53s67rdqhv0fc5f